Industrial Paper Shredders

Industrial paper shredders are heavy-duty devices designed for large-scale waste management and recycling operations. These shredders utilize high-torque motors, typically ranging from 2 to 50 horsepower, to drive rotating blades or cutting edges. The blade structure usually consists of interlocking blades or a single, continuous cutting edge that moves in a circular motion to shred paper and other materials.

Motor power is typically measured in horsepower (hp) or kilowatts (kW), with higher horsepower motors handling thicker and more robust materials.

Industrial paper shredders often come with adjustable speed settings to accommodate different material types and shredding requirements. The speed, expressed in revolutions per minute (RPM), can range from 100 to 3,000 RPM, depending on the specific model.

Industrial and Household Shredders

Shredding plays a significant role in waste management and recycling processes. It helps reduce the volume of waste materials, making it easier to store and transport them to recycling facilities. In this context, both industrial shredders and household shredders have their unique uses and benefits.

Comparison of Household and Industrial Shredders

Both household shredders and industrial shredders can shred various materials, including paper, plastic, and metal. However, household shredders are more suited for personal use, while industrial shredders are designed for heavy-duty applications. Household shredders typically have a smaller capacity and are less powerful than industrial shredders. On the other hand, industrial shredders are built to withstand heavy use and can handle large quantities of materials.

Household shredders are ideal for everyday users who want to securely dispose of sensitive documents, while industrial shredders are designed for larger-scale applications, such as commercial paper recycling or waste management facilities. In terms of environmental impact, both types of shredders play a crucial role in reducing waste volume and promoting recycling.

Environmental Impact of Shredding

Shredding helps reduce waste volume, making it easier to recycle and transport materials. This process reduces the environmental impact of waste disposal, as it minimizes the amount of waste sent to landfills. Furthermore, shredding helps increase recycling rates, as shredded materials can be more easily sorted and processed.

Industrial Shredders in Waste Management

Industrial shredders are commonly used in waste management facilities to break down large waste materials into smaller pieces. This process makes it easier to transport and process the waste, reducing the environmental impact of waste disposal. Industrial shredders are designed to handle a wide range of materials, including construction debris, electronics, and hazardous waste.
